Toyota Kirloskar Motor (TKM) will host the local debut of the GR Corolla at the 2023 Auto Expo in Greater Noida. The motoring show will witness Toyota showcasing a range of new models including the Innova Hycross and the Land Cruiser 300. The Toyota GR Corolla is based on the global Corolla hatchback with a host of enhancements inside and out.

It will become the first GR (Gazoo Racing) model to be displayed in India and is equipped with a 1.6-litre three-cylinder turbocharged petrol engine, which is good enough to generate a maximum power output of 304 hp and 370 Nm of peak torque. The powertrain is linked with a six-speed manual transmission transferring power to all four wheels.

Compared to the standard Corolla, it gets noticeable mechanical updates as well. It features a new cooling system, larger exhaust valves, new intake port and a triple exhaust unit and updates related to improve the overall aero. The transmission comes with a rev-matching system as well for smoother and more responsive gear shifts.

On the outside, the Toyota GR Corolla gains a more prominent front grille, wider air inlets, flared wheel arch, a sporty rear diffuser and a set of black alloy wheels with red brake calipers on each wheel. Other highlights are a black finished shark fin antenna, GR badging at the front, a sculpted bootlid, boomerang-shaped LED tail lamps, side skirts, sleek headlamps, a muscular bonnet structure, etc.

Just as the exterior, the cabin gets a slew of revisions including GR badge finish on the seats and aluminium pedals, leather GR steering wheel, etc. It sits on the modular TNGA platform but with a more rigid body developed by Gazoo Racing. Tips the weighting scale at 1,474 kg, it is lighter than the regular Corolla with improved performance characteristics.

The Japanese manufacturer will utilise the exhibit to garner customer interest for the performance model and for other models waiting to be showcased. It will be accompanied by PHEV, FCEV, flex fuel hybrid, pure EV, hydrogen and strong hybrid models.
